A Goose-Free Goose Down Comforter: Breaking with Tradition and Pushing Boundaries—A Bold Challenge Spanning Two Generations
- Introducing the No-Bake Duvet Project, which replicates the feel of a goose down comforter without using any animal-derived materials.
- Manufactured using a unique method that doesn’t involve baking the filling, it offers goose-down-quality comfort at a reasonable price.
- The story—combining the technical expertise of a father who has run a comforter factory for 23 years with his daughter’s passion—touched the hearts of supporters.

Goose down comfortersare synonymous with winter. However, manypeople hesitate to buy them due to concerns about price and maintenance, as well as a sense of guilt toward animals. “Is it possible to enjoy warmth and coziness that surpasses goose down—without using goose down?” The No-Bake Comforter began with this question.
A company with 20 years of experience specializing in comforters revolutionized the materials and methods used in their production. They even built their own custom equipment—unavailable anywhere else on the market—and succeeded in recreating the feel of goose down without actually using it. This was a bold departure from traditional production methods. Everyone welcomed the arrival of this groundbreaking comforter, which offers goose-down quality at a price in the 100,000 won range. The story of the maker—who took over his parents’ comforter factory to carry out this project—added a deeply moving element, and many supporters sent warm cheers.
Vegan Cream Bread: A Delicious Challenge by a Vegan Pastry Chef, for Those Familiar with Veganism
- Introducing the Vegan Cream Bread Project, made without milk, butter, eggs, or flour.
- Using fresh produce from the Yeongwol region of Gangwon Province, it captured the hearts of supporters seeking healthy snacks.
- Thanks to the maker’s passion for traveling across the country to spread the appeal of veganism, the product truly shone.

Perhaps thanks to health trends and social media, vegan food is no longer a foreign concept to us. However, when it comes time to choose, the notion that “vegan food doesn’t taste good” often makes it hard to take the plunge. A maker who is completely turning this public prejudice on its head has come to wadiz.
The vegan cream bread introduced by vegan bakery Aple is made exclusively with plant-based ingredients. It achieves perfect flavor without the milk, butter, or eggs typically found in bread. The bread is baked with domestically produced rice flour and filled with pistachio cream and peanut butter packed with whole nuts. The moment you take a big bite of this soft and chewy bread, the harmony of healthy ingredients transcends the bread itself, elevating it into a gourmet experience. The maker, who once majored in animal husbandry but became captivated by the appeal of veganism after realizing the industry’s impact on the environment , conveys the message that veganism is neither unfamiliar nor difficult through the slogan, “Vegan can be delicious; vegan is delicious.”
